In front of the biggest crowd in team history, The Sylvan Lake Gulls beat The Fort MacMurray Giants 4-2 in game one of their Western Conference semi-final.

After rallying back from a 1-0 deficit in the third inning to tie the game, fan favourite Tyler McWilly, hit a solo home run in the bottom of the fourth to put The Gulls up 2-1. A Ben Prediger double then put Sylvan Lake up for good with two more runs coming across the plate.

Winning pitcher, Josh Tucker, who was named Player of The Game, struck out 11 over 7 innings.

The record attendance had 1,760 watch the game at Gulls Stadium in Sylvan Lake.

Next up for Sylvan Lake, game two tonight in Fort MacMurray at Legacy Dodge Field.
